papers

I have an 8 year old American Pit Bull Terrier that has not been papered. He is from a litter were the male has papers but the female was adopted from the pound, therefore has no papers. My question is if it is possible to get my dog papered?

For a dog that is not already registered with UKC as part of a litter, and whose parents are not both UKC registered, we do offer Single Registration. The rules for Single Registration for the American Pit Bull Terrier are as follows:

1. The dog must be at least one year of age

2. Completed UKC "American Pit Bull Terrier Application for Single Registration" (available on our website at http://www.ukcdogs.com/res/pdf/fo23adm.pdf)

3. Copy of dog's registration certificate from UKC recognized registry. For APBT we recognize the American Kennel Club, American Dog Breeders Association (ADBA), The Kennel Club, The Canadian Kennel Club or any FCI registry

4. Copy of dog's complete three generation pedigree (photocopy or handwritten pedigree is acceptable)

5. Three color photos (one of each side and one from the front in a standing position)

6. The dog must be inspected by an approved UKC inspector. View Inspectors List for contact information for the inspector in your area. If an inspector is not available, a 20 minutes video presentation may be submitted in lieu of an inspection. The video should show the dog in a public place interacting and being pet by strangers

7. Registration fee of $45.00 (payable as a personal check, money order or MasterCard or Visa)

Please note that these requirements are needed to register your dog with UKC. Examinations and DNA profiling provide limited information and would not be sufficient to register a dog or verify a dog is purebred. A dog without a complete three generation pedigree and registration with an approved registry will not be considered for registration with UKC. If you are unable to provide all of the above requirements, you may list your dog through our Limited Privilege program if the dog has been spayed or neutered.
